When Does ‘Nancy Drew’ Return for Season 3?
Following Nancy Drew Season 2’s twist ending, fans are eager to know what’s next for The CW’s teenage sleuth. Nancy Drew Season 3 promises to ramp up the suspense, giving the Drew Crew a formidable foe to contend with during new episodes this October.
Nancy (Kennedy McMann) may have solved her wraith dilemma during the Season 2 finale, but Temperance Hudson’s (Bo Martynowska) resurrection promises to make her victory short-lived.

And Temperance could very well be the one knocking on Nancy’s door at the tail end of the episode.
Nancy Drew showrunners Melinda Hsu Taylor and Noga Landau told Entertainment Weekly that Temperance will become a “true, real enemy for [Nancy] for the first time in human form.”
“It’s a lot like if Nancy is Luke Skywalker then she finally met her Darth Vader, someone who is so much more powerful than her, connected to her by blood, emotional entanglement,” Landau explained.
The two also teased a clash during the early episodes of Nancy Drew Season 3, which gives us even more reason to look forward to the show’s return. Fortunately, we won’t need to wait very long to see how things play out.

Nancy Drew Season 3 Debuts October 8th
Nancy Drew Season 3 premieres this October, arriving just in time for Halloween. Given how heavily the third season will delve into the supernatural, it’s a fitting time for the show to return.
After all, who doesn’t love a good struggle against the undead during Spooky Season?
Specifically, Nancy Drew kicks off its third season on Friday, Oct. 8. That’s right, the series is switching from Wednesdays to Fridays with its upcoming season, something fans should take note of before diving in.
Those hoping to catch up on the previous seasons — or rewatch them ahead of season 3 — can find both outings on HBO Max.
